Iran Announces Solid Defensive Shield Amid Rising US Economic Pressure
Iran's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ps chief Ahmad Vahidi stated that the country has developed a "solid defensive shield" against new combined and military threats. He emphasized continuing Iran's "Strategy of Defensive and Offensive Empowerment" as the effective response amid ongoing US economic sanctions and pressure. The remarks coincided with US President Donald Trump's announcement of intensified economic measures targeting Iran's financial and oil-related activities, urging allies to isolate Tehran. Iran criticized these actions and called for US commitments to be met before reopening the Strait of Hormuz.
